Накопление открытых файлов

Обсуждение технических вопросов по продуктам Novell

Накопление открытых файлов

Сообщение Осетров Сергей » 23 янв 2006, 15:57

Коллеги, приветствую Вас!
Прошу поделиться соображениями вот по такой ситуации:
- есть серверы NW 5.1 SP6 (Intel и HP)
- основные пользователи работают с БД Foxpro
- для большинства пользователей установлено Login Time Restriction
(чтоб резервное копирование прошло без проблем)
- в час Х пользователи-полуношники, принудительно отключаются (о чём я узнаю из логов)
- используя AdRem Server Manager собираю статистику о процессоре, памяти, открытых файлах и .....
Открытых файлов несколько тысячь.
И вот при анализе статистики обнаруживаю, что в какойто момент времени после часа Х остаются открытые файлы, примерно 500.
На следующий день их уже 1000 и т.д.
После перезагрузки сервера ситуация нормализуется.
Подскажите, что это может быть и как с ним бороться?
Хорошие вести: - все файлы на месте.
Осетров Сергей
 
Сообщения: 47
Зарегистрирован: 10 ноя 2005, 12:13
Откуда: г. Рыбинск

Сообщение Музалёв Николай » 23 янв 2006, 17:27

принудительно отключаются

С использованием консольной команды Clear connections all [затем YES] ??
armoracia rusticana (lat.), "блины" и "фиги" всех видов, а также смайлики - крайне не желательны !
Музалёв Николай
 
Сообщения: 3034
Зарегистрирован: 04 июн 2002, 19:58
Откуда: Беларусь. МИНСК.

Сообщение Осетров Сергей » 24 янв 2006, 10:38

В оригинале, есть команда CLEAR STATION ALL. Согласен. Наверное даже поможет. Но в сети есть пользователи, которых нельзя отключать, есть некоторые сервисы, которые крутятся под какой то учётной запьсью - отключать нельзя. CLEAR STATION № - не понятно кому принадлежат №№ соединений.....
Причём соединения таки сбрасываются по "ограничению времени регистрации", о чем сдидетельствует статистика. Остаются открытые файлы - вот в чём вопрос.
Хорошие вести: - все файлы на месте.
Осетров Сергей
 
Сообщения: 47
Зарегистрирован: 10 ноя 2005, 12:13
Откуда: г. Рыбинск

ответ

Сообщение Орлов Алексей » 24 янв 2006, 11:38

Такое бывает при некорректном выходе пользователей из сети, т.е. выключение кнопкой питания, но они должны через некоторое время скинуться, обычно несколько минут, хотя не всегда. Может эти файлы пораждает система резервного копирования.?
Даёшь полный контроль над Юзверем!!!
-------------------------------------------------------
Я еще из тех, кто учился азбуке по букварю, а не по клавиатуре....

Иногда пишу в своем блоге на тему ms Lync, directaccess.
Аватара пользователя
Орлов Алексей
 
Сообщения: 953
Зарегистрирован: 04 июн 2003, 12:43
Откуда: Нижний Новгород

Сообщение Владимир Горяев » 24 янв 2006, 11:45

Рыть, похоже, в сторону крайних СП на ОС и FILESYS. Может быть и кеширование на сервере откл.
Бардак автоматизировать невозможно!!!
_________________
Аватара пользователя
Владимир Горяев
 
Сообщения: 3473
Зарегистрирован: 05 июн 2002, 13:37
Откуда: Смоленск

Сообщение Vladimir Kozak » 24 янв 2006, 11:54

Осетров Сергей писал(а):CLEAR STATION № - не понятно кому принадлежат №№ соединений.....


Как это?
Аватара пользователя
Vladimir Kozak
 
Сообщения: 762
Зарегистрирован: 30 янв 2003, 15:13

Сообщение Осетров Сергей » 24 янв 2006, 12:28

Vladimir Kozak писал(а):
Осетров Сергей писал(а):CLEAR STATION № - не понятно кому принадлежат №№ соединений.....


Как это?


Руками указывать № соединения не представляется возможным. Я ведь не могу сидеть до позднего вечера и перед запуском "БАКАПА" по одному отключать пользователей. Отключать ALL нельзя (см. выше). Планировать задание.... ? Надо указывать № соединения и принимать решение отключать или нет.
Но всё же вопрос не втом. Ато, что соединения сруваются по ограничению времени регистрации, а файлы остаются.
Хорошие вести: - все файлы на месте.
Осетров Сергей
 
Сообщения: 47
Зарегистрирован: 10 ноя 2005, 12:13
Откуда: г. Рыбинск

ответ

Сообщение Орлов Алексей » 24 янв 2006, 12:48

Соединения нет, а файл считаеться открытым??? Это как??? Кем же он тогда открыт???
Даёшь полный контроль над Юзверем!!!
-------------------------------------------------------
Я еще из тех, кто учился азбуке по букварю, а не по клавиатуре....

Иногда пишу в своем блоге на тему ms Lync, directaccess.
Аватара пользователя
Орлов Алексей
 
Сообщения: 953
Зарегистрирован: 04 июн 2003, 12:43
Откуда: Нижний Новгород

Re: ответ

Сообщение Владимир Горяев » 24 янв 2006, 12:51

Орлов Алексей писал(а):Соединения нет, а файл считаеться открытым??? Это как??? Кем же он тогда открыт???
глюк filesys.
Бардак автоматизировать невозможно!!!
_________________
Аватара пользователя
Владимир Горяев
 
Сообщения: 3473
Зарегистрирован: 05 июн 2002, 13:37
Откуда: Смоленск

Re: ответ

Сообщение Осетров Сергей » 24 янв 2006, 12:52

Орлов Алексей писал(а):Такое бывает при некорректном выходе пользователей из сети, т.е. выключение кнопкой питания, но они должны через некоторое время скинуться, обычно несколько минут, хотя не всегда. Может эти файлы пораждает система резервного копирования.?

С не корректным выходом пользователей согласен, но здесь всё в порядке. А вот про резервное копирование, пожалуйста, по подробней. В каких случаях такое может проявляться и на что следует обратить внимание. Мы используем DATA PROTECTER 5.5
Тома с данными расположены на дисковом массиве EMC. Резервное копирование этих ресурсов выполняется со snapshort-ов смонтированных на другом сервере. Хочу уточнить: Соединения пользователей завершаются за пол-часа до начала процедуры резервного копирования. Эта процедура включат в себя:
- размонтирование snapshort - томов
- пересоздание snapshort
- монтирование snapshort - томов
- запуск резервного капирования

Несколько дней ситуация нормальная: соединения завершаются, файлы закрываются.... Но в конце месяца, когда активность пользователей и нагрузка на сервер (не на сервер, с которого выполняется "бакап") возрастают - проявляется описанная мною ситуация. Каждый день количество открытых файлов увеличивается на количество не закрытых перед процедурой резервного копирования. С "боевых" серверов копируется только SYS и схема.
Так может есть какой то волшевный ключик для "БАКАПА"?
Хорошие вести: - все файлы на месте.
Осетров Сергей
 
Сообщения: 47
Зарегистрирован: 10 ноя 2005, 12:13
Откуда: г. Рыбинск

Сообщение Музалёв Николай » 24 янв 2006, 16:15

волшевный ключик для "БАКАПА"

А сенбернара на своего БАКАПА натравить не пробовали?
armoracia rusticana (lat.), "блины" и "фиги" всех видов, а также смайлики - крайне не желательны !
Музалёв Николай
 
Сообщения: 3034
Зарегистрирован: 04 июн 2002, 19:58
Откуда: Беларусь. МИНСК.

Сообщение Осетров Сергей » 24 янв 2006, 17:52

Музалёв Николай писал(а):
волшевный ключик для "БАКАПА"

А сенбернара на своего БАКАПА натравить не пробовали?

Конечно же мы рассматривали различные варианты "Менеджеров открытых файлов". Процесс snapshort на дисковом массиве тоже поддерживается. Такая технология позволяет видеть файлы как бы не изменяемыми. Но на момент запуска "процесса" в любой подобной системе файлы должны быть закрыты (обязательно). С момента запуска "процесса" файлы "застывают" в этом состоянии. И случись ситуация, что надо восстановить данные - мы их восстановим на момент запуска "процесса". А по сему его надо перезапускать хотя бы раз в сутки (ну или с какой то переодичностью). Значит файлы д/б закрыты. На открытых файлах нельзя запускать "процесс" ещё и по тому, что у нас файлы БД FOXPRO - это плоские файлы и их много, они на разных серверах. Старт "процесса" растянут во времени (несколько секунд), за это время файлы могут быть изменены - нарушится целостность БД. Файлы д.б. закрыты.
Ну и наконец это всё таки картинка, которая закрывает пятно на стене
Нужно чтоб файлы закрывались. Все. Каждый день.
Вот я и обратился за советом. Может кто знает где и чего подкрутить.
Хотя рассуждая и писавши сообщение натолкнулся на мысль, что может этот хитрый "процесс" и сбоит!?
Хорошие вести: - все файлы на месте.
Осетров Сергей
 
Сообщения: 47
Зарегистрирован: 10 ноя 2005, 12:13
Откуда: г. Рыбинск


Вернуться в Novell

Кто сейчас на конференции

Сейчас этот форум просматривают: нет зарегистрированных пользователей и гости: 14